May 02, 2016 (newstodate): After the stop of charter flights between Russia and its former two leading tourism markets, Egypt and Turkey, new opportunities are opening for Russian tourists.
On May 1, 2016, the Tunisian carrier Nouvelair Tunisie launched flights on a new route between Monastir, in Tunisia, and Moscow Sheremetyevo Airport, to be operated twice weekly, and between Enfidha, also in Tunisia, and Moscow Sheremetyevo Airport, with one weekly rotation.
In the fleet of Nouvelair Tunisie are 12 Airbus A320 aircraft operated on flights to more than 130 airports in more than 30 countries.
